P.I. Jane is a webcomic written by Lauren Burke and Greg Sorkin and inked by Tony Maldonado. It's the story of Jane Day a young woman in her twenties who lives two lives. During the day she works at a temp agency but at night she puts on her Columbo jacket (Columbo who? Hey my mom use to love that show) and along with an overly active imagination she becomes P.I. Jane. To make it even more interesting she is one of an all female detective agency led by 'Peggy' who is a character herself that'll have you asking, who is she really?
Following Jane and her cast of daytime coworkers - Chad Lindelof (daddy owns the business and boss), Caroline Driscol (cougar on the prowl and you can always find her at happy hour), Heather Lai-Fizzerato (if only Jane could get away), and Quinn the IT guy - along with her nighttime adventures, you'll enjoy a cleverly written and awesomely sketched digital comic. A comic that has Jane mixing pop culture and often spilling over that nighttime gig hyper- imagination throughout the strip that'll have you joining in and becoming a fan.
The comic's tagline: P.I. JANE: SERIAL, BUT BY NO MEANS SERIOUS.
